Jason Wade Davidson

December 4, 1978

-

September 24, 2016

 

 

 

Jason Wade Davidson, 37, of Underwood, Indiana, passed away on Saturday, September 24, 2016 near his residence. He was born on December 4, 1978 in Salem, Indiana , the son of Randall Davidson and Sue (Keller) Davidson. Jason was an employee of Fauricia in Walesboro, Indiana. He loved to be outdoors and especially hunting and fishing. Jason graduated from Henryville High School in 1998, was a member of the First Christian Church and a member of the National Rifle Association. Survivors include his parents, Randall and Sue Davidson of Underwood, Indiana; a brother, Wiley D. Davidson of Underwood, Indiana; two nephews, Andrew Lang and Alexander Davidson; two nieces, Summer Eskridge and Gracie Marie Davidson and numerous aunts, uncles and cousins.

Funeral Service:
11:00 am Friday, September 30, 2016 at First Christian Church in Scottsburg, Indiana. Visitation:
4 to 8 pm Thursday at Collins Funeral Home and after 9 am Friday at First Christian Church.
Interment will be in Sodom Cemetery in Underwood, Indiana.
